Falafel Salad with Lemon-Tahini Dressing
Deep-fried falafel can be a total grease bomb.
But these pan-seared falafel still get crispy in just a few tablespoons of oil with equally satisfying results.
Broccoli, Chickpea & Pomegranate Salad
Simple steps give this broccoli salad recipe a more nuanced flavor.
Soaking the onion tempers its bite and toasting the cumin enhances its aroma.
Serve alongside grilled chicken, pork or fish.

Orange & Avocado Salad
This colorful salad would be a welcome addition to a Mexican-inspired meal.
To make ahead, whisk dressing, combine salad ingredients and store separately.
Toss the salad with the dressing just before serving.
To make it a complete meal, top with grilled chicken or shrimp.
